Kazakhstan. Situation analysis in the area of HIV counseling and testing in medical and public organizations of Almaty

On September 15–19 CAPACITY jointly with hired consultants and Almaty city AIDS Center conducted more than 15 meetings with representatives of organizations where VCT services are provided including: AIDS Center, policlinics, maternity hospital, pre-natal clinics, clinical hospitals, TB dispensary, trust points and public organizations. The goal of these meetings was to conduct a survey to identify existing problems related to provision of VCT services. On 18 September CAPACITY conducted an orientation meeting with all organizations involved in situation analysis and discussed possible activities to improve the current situation. It is anticipated that the consultants will provide a report and recommendations to overcome existing problems and improve the quality of VCT services.
